The view I get is from G forces so lets say you pull the stick hard in a turn inducing high positive G's. This pushes your pilot down into his seat and thus your view is slightly lower.

Of course after the turn is over and you are in normal flight your view should be back to normal, however at the moment it isn't, I find that my view is still too low and I have to re-centre to make my virtual pilot sit straight again.

Same for negative G's they pull you out of the seat and your view get's pulled up but doesn't return.

I have no problem with the head shaking or this affect during the maneuver, just that it doesn't return to normal (centered)
